Output 29d3016a514e19f62a0e8cb54ca38e9c93949ca70e764ae5031c6200935465f3:1

value
586196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f1cb409bb39b39cd6f397c7baeaa415d428dfd6 OP_EQUAL
address
334vSm1bhPRZtwrnkxYTWFB71pNUsPDfSN
transaction
29d3016a514e19f62a0e8cb54ca38e9c93949ca70e764ae5031c6200935465f3
spent
true